Original data and citation
The LingoBinge show finder publishes editorial CEFR listening-difficulty estimates with a transparent methodology and explicit limitations. Reuse is available under CC BY 4.0.

Suggested citation: LingoBinge, “Netflix show difficulty dataset,” https://lingobinge.com/tools/show-finder, accessed on your retrieval date. Link the specific row or source page where possible.
